WebMar 1, 2024 · Protein is one of the three macronutrients along with carbohydrates and fats that we need for proper growth and function of the human body. It plays an important role in building tissue, hormones, and maintenance of muscles. Protein is made up of 20 amino acids. It is an important foundation for building blood, immunity, skin, hair and bones.

WebJul 23, 2024 · The human body cannot readily store protein. That is why we need to be taking it in constantly, in order to provide the building materials that enable us to constantly replace our cells. Protein is an essential constituent of living cells. As a result, all-natural vegetable and flesh foods contain some protein. Animals and humans depend upon ... Human beings aren’t able to store protein, for the most part. The human body can break down its muscle tissue to get certain amino acids, or the building blocks of protein, but it has no specialized cells to store protein efficiently, as it does fat and carbohydrate. ... danbury mint bichon frise perpetual calendarWebProteins can be very complex because of all the combinations of amino acids that make up the chains.
